I have just recently aquired a linde walk behind lift model #ews40-02 it has a slow/weak drive when tapping directly into the main power cables it reads 12v dropping only to 11.3v when put in drive... it lifts very well since I've replaced the hydrolic shaft...I am wondering wethere the speed control might be burnt...any ideas also where could I download a wiring schematic for this

Fact of the week
The origin of "love" as the score zero in tennis is debated, but two main theories prevail. One suggests it's derived from the French word "l'oeuf" (egg) which resembles the shape of the number zero. The other proposes it's related to the Dutch word "lof" meaning "honour" as players might be playing for honour when scoreless.
